426325201 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 466969320. Its totient is φ = 387410688.
The previous prime is 426325189. The next prime is 426325213. The reversal of 426325201 is 102523624.
It is an interprime number because it is at equal distance from previous prime (426325189) and next prime (426325213).
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in 4 ways, for example, as 12609601 + 413715600 = 3551^2 + 20340^2 .
It is a sphenic number, since it is the product of 3 distinct primes.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 426325201 - 25 = 426325169 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(426325271)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 431886 + ... + 432871.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(58371165).

It is an amenable number.
426325201 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(40644119).
426325201 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
426325201 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 864803.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2880, while the sum is 25.
The square root of 426325201 is about 20647.6439576045. The cubic root of 426325201 is about 752.6279373206.
Adding to 426325201 its reverse (102523624), we get a palindrome (528848825).
